Scheduling and the Messiness of Real Work

  • Several comments argue “obvious” automation targets (e.g., retail scheduling) are much harder than they look: constraints are incomplete, data rots, people circumvent tools, and feedback loops degrade systems.
  • Job-shop scheduling is cited as NP-hard in practice; the main challenge is not compute but capturing the real constraints and incentives.
  • LLMs might help encode constraints via natural language, but real-world, high-mix environments still resist full automation.

Impact on Engineers and Knowledge Workers

  • Some hiring managers say a mid/senior engineer plus LLM can replace more expensive experts for ~25% less, shifting demand toward generalists who “drive” AI tools.
  • Others call this short-sighted: mid-levels lack deep judgment, tech debt may explode, and real architecture/mentoring still requires experienced people.
  • There’s disagreement on near-term risk: some report major LLM-driven cuts (especially in frontend/basic backend), others say LLMs still fail at nontrivial engineering work.

Productivity, Jobs, and Capitalism

  • Two views:
    • AI as augmentation that makes workers 10–20% more productive, shrinking headcount for the same output.
    • AI as another wave like past software automation, shifting skills and creating new work over time.
  • Multiple comments stress that gains rarely translate into “same pay, less work”; instead, they often mean either higher expectations or layoffs.
  • Some tie this to broader critiques of capitalism, offshoring, wage stagnation, and the likelihood that without policy (e.g., UBI), many will struggle as jobs disappear.
